The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in West Wales requiring Linux sk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ited Linux over the 6 months leading up to 11 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
11 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 13 26 38
Rank change year-on-year +13 +12 -19
Permanent jobs citing Linux 7 6 3
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in West Wales 10.29% 2.87% 1.24%
As % of the Operating Systems category 50.00% 24.00% 16.67%
Number of salaries quoted 7 6 3
10th Percentile £42,067 £27,500 -
25th Percentile £44,956 £30,827 £43,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£49,104 £42,904 £45,000
Median % change year-on-year +14.45% -4.66% -10.00%
75th Percentile £53,762 £52,188 £48,250
90th Percentile - £53,750 £49,300
Wales median annual salary £65,000 £48,750 £48,750
% change year-on-year +33.33% - +4.02%
